Multicore memory almost upon us

Most CPUs on the market today are either dual or quad core, well Joseph Ashwood a cryptographic researcher may have multicore memory with us in the next few years all being well. His design allows memory to actually become faster as it gets bigger due to the way data is organized across individual memory cells.

The design shows the ratio of 1:1 so if the size of the memory doubles so does the speed. All theory at the moment but he’s proved the design in software simulations. So if memory manufacturers sign up to the design we could be seeing this rolling off the production lines in as little as 3 months as long as one of the many other “Next Gen RAM” designs don’t get there first.
